Francoise Martinot, Bistrotage Champagne Extra Brut Blanc de Noirs B.20, NV limestone tasting Founded in 1863 by GiacintoChampagne Franoise Martinot, made by Charles Dufour from his mother's organic vineyards in Landreville, offers a distinctive take on Blanc de Noirs. This Extra Brut cuve, with less than 2g L dosage and no sulfur added, features 100% Pinot Noir from the chalky Valle de l'Arce. The result is creamy yet electric, with green apple precision, citrus zest, and a distinctive salinity balanced by hints of butterscotch.
